Output 13323711bf89b19de723593f421643693ac7caeb0e0a4d96062baacbba8519f4:16

value
5988022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cb46f684dcd0ff21a83c38ff80117639051a221 OP_EQUAL
address
3D4PsBowyhcNNFLwMNzNFU3Gt9MBGuCvUE
transaction
13323711bf89b19de723593f421643693ac7caeb0e0a4d96062baacbba8519f4
confirmations
449519
spent
true